What Makes the Foxtron Model D Stand Out?

The Foxtron Model D is a seven-seater that prioritizes both aerodynamics and connectivity. Measuring 5.13 meters in length and 1.99 meters in width, it is designed to cater to families and groups seeking spaciousness without compromising on efficiency. One of the standout features of this vehicle is its impressive range. Foxconn claims that the Model D can achieve over 410 miles on a single charge, utilizing a 100-120 kWh lithium-iron-phosphate (LFP) battery. This range positions it as a leader in the electric seven-seater segment, surpassing competitors like the Peugeot e-5008.

The aerodynamic design of the Model D is crucial to its performance. With a drag coefficient of just 0.23Cd, the vehicle incorporates various design elements, such as strategically placed holes and creases in the bodywork, to enhance airflow. For instance, a gap in the front grille channels air over the roof, reducing drag and improving efficiency. This focus on aerodynamics is not merely aesthetic; it plays a vital role in maximizing the vehicle’s range and overall performance.

How Does the Electrical Architecture Enhance Efficiency?

At the heart of the Model D’s performance is its innovative electrical architecture. Foxtron has designed the vehicle around a centralized computer system, which manages several zonal modules for components like the infotainment system. This centralized approach not only enhances energy efficiency but also reduces production costs. By streamlining the electrical architecture, Foxtron aims to create a more sustainable and economically viable vehicle, setting a precedent for future models.

The platform for the Model D has been developed in collaboration with ZF Chassis Modules, a company in which Foxconn recently acquired a 50% stake. This partnership is indicative of Foxconn’s commitment to integrating advanced engineering and technology into their automotive offerings.

What Unique Features Does the Interior Offer?

Inside the Foxtron Model D, the emphasis on connectivity is evident. The interior is designed to seamlessly integrate with other Foxconn products, making it a tech-savvy environment for passengers. In the six-seat version, the armchairs are equipped with charging pads specifically designed for iPhones, while each front seatback features a slot for an iPad. This thoughtful design caters to the modern family’s needs, ensuring that devices are always charged and accessible.

What is Foxtron’s Business Model?

Foxtron’s approach to the automotive market is unique. Rather than branding the Model D under its name, Foxconn plans to license the vehicle to other companies. This strategy allows for customization and adaptation to meet varying market demands. For example, the Model C is currently marketed by the Taiwanese brand Luxgen, while future models are expected to be sold by emerging companies like the Saudi Arabian EV startup Ceer.

This business model not only diversifies Foxconn’s revenue streams but also positions the company as a key player in the global automotive supply chain. By allowing other firms to badge and slightly redesign their vehicles, Foxtron can focus on innovation and technology development while leveraging the marketing and distribution capabilities of its partners.
